    The biggest mountain range in the world is the Andes, stretching along the western coast of South America for approximately 7,000 kilometers (4,300 miles). This vast mountain system runs through seven countries: Venezuela, Colombia, Ecuador, Peru, Bolivia, Chile, and Argentina. The Andes are not only the longest continental mountain range on Earth but also one of the most geologically active and culturally significant regions in the world.

    The formation of the Andes began around 140 million years ago during the Jurassic period, when the Nazca Plate started subducting beneath the South American Plate. This ongoing tectonic process continues to shape the range today, causing frequent earthquakes and volcanic activity. The Andes are home to over 200 active volcanoes, including Ojos del Salado, the highest active volcano on Earth at 6,893 meters (22,615 feet).

    The Andes are divided into several distinct sections, each with unique characteristics:

    1. Venezuelan Andes: The northernmost section, featuring the Sierra Nevada de Mérida.
    2. Colombian Andes: Split into three parallel ranges called the Cordilleras.
    3. Ecuadorian Andes: Known for its volcanic peaks and the Avenue of the Volcanoes.
    4. Peruvian Andes: Home to the ancient Inca civilization and Machu Picchu.
    5. Bolivian Andes: Contains the Altiplano, a high plateau with Lake Titicaca.
    6. Chilean and Argentine Andes: Features the highest peaks, including Aconcagua at 6,961 meters (22,838 feet).

    The climate across the Andes varies dramatically due to altitude and latitude. From tropical rainforests in the north to arid deserts in the central regions and glacial zones in the south, the range encompasses nearly every climate type. This diversity creates unique ecosystems, from the páramo grasslands to the Atacama Desert, one of the driest places on Earth.

    Human history in the Andes dates back thousands of years, with indigenous cultures developing sophisticated agricultural techniques like terracing and freeze-dried potato production. The Inca Empire, which flourished from the 13th to 16th centuries, built an extensive road network through these mountains and created architectural marvels that still stand today.

    Q: Is the Andes the highest mountain range in the world? A: No, the Himalayas are higher on average. The Andes are the longest but not the tallest.

    Q: How were the Andes formed? A: Through the subduction of the Nazca Plate beneath the South American Plate, creating a continental volcanic arc.

    Q: Can you see the Andes from space? A: Yes, the Andes are visible from space as a continuous mountain chain along the western edge of South America.

    Q: What is the best time to visit the Andes? A: It depends on the specific region, but generally during the dry season, which varies by country from May to October.

    Q: Are there any active volcanoes in the Andes? A: Yes, there are over 200 active volcanoes throughout the range, particularly in Chile, Ecuador, and Peru.

    Beyond the Basics: Challenges and Conservation

    Despite their breathtaking beauty and immense value, the Andes face numerous challenges. Climate change is significantly impacting the region, with glacial retreat threatening water supplies for downstream communities and altering delicate ecosystems. Increased temperatures are also contributing to the expansion of arid zones, impacting agriculture and biodiversity. Mining activities, while economically important, often lead to deforestation, water pollution, and habitat destruction. Unsustainable tourism practices can also strain local resources and disrupt traditional ways of life.

    Recognizing these threats, conservation efforts are underway across the Andes. These initiatives range from community-based reforestation projects and sustainable agricultural practices to the establishment of protected areas and the promotion of ecotourism. Scientists are actively monitoring glacial melt and developing strategies to manage water resources more effectively. Indigenous communities are increasingly involved in conservation efforts, leveraging their traditional knowledge to protect their ancestral lands and resources. International collaborations are also crucial, facilitating the sharing of best practices and providing financial support for conservation projects. The Andean Community (CAN), a South American trade bloc, is also working to harmonize environmental policies and promote sustainable development across member states.
